TLDR : Answer Summary
If you are traveling to Cambodia with a non-immigrant O-A multi-entry visa, be aware that your 90-day count will reset when you return to Thailand. You will need to report again 89 days from your new entry date. Ensure you also check visa requirements for Cambodia, as you may need to obtain a visa on arrival.

Robert *******
If you look at your Visa you will see under :No of Entries" the letter M from multiple. This means you can go and come back as many times as you like till the Enter Before/Valid Until date on the visa. You will get stamped in for 1 year each time. Your 90 day reporting inside the country start again as day of entry will be day nr 1. You may need a visa for Cambodia.
